Ag2MoO4/ZnO heterostructures were synthesized by a co-precipitation method in room temperature. XRD studies have showed the formation of the heterostructures containing wurtzite-type structure with hexagonal phase (ZnO) and spinel-type cubic structures (Ag2MoO4). The crystal morphologies and sizes were observed by field emission scanning electron microscopy (FE-SEM). The photocatalytic activities were evaluated by the degradation of rhodamine B (RhB) under ultraviolet light irradiation.
